Electric Water Heater Repair in Fort Lauderdale, FL
Electric water heater repair services address issues related to malfunctioning or failing electric water heaters commonly found in homes and properties. These projects include diagnosing and fixing problems such as no hot water, inconsistent temperature, leaks, strange noises, or electrical issues that prevent the heater from operating properly. Property owners often want to understand the scope of repairs needed, whether replacement parts are necessary, and if the unit can be restored to reliable operation without the need for full replacement.
Before requesting electric water heater repair, homeowners should consider the age and condition of their unit, as well as any recent signs of trouble like water discoloration or unusual odors. It’s also helpful to know the type of electric water heater installed, such as tank or tankless, to ensure the appropriate repair approach. Clarifying these details can assist in assessing the severity of the problem and determining the best course of action to restore hot water service efficiently.

Electric Water Heater Repair Questions
What are common signs that an electric water heater needs repair? Signs include inconsistent water temperature, strange noises, leaks, or a complete lack of hot water.
Can a faulty thermostat affect water heater performance? Yes, a malfunctioning thermostat can cause temperature fluctuations or prevent the heater from heating water properly.
Is it necessary to replace an electric water heater entirely if it stops working? Not always; many issues can be repaired depending on the problem, potentially extending the unit's lifespan.
What maintenance can help prevent water heater problems? Regular flushing to remove sediment buildup and inspecting electrical connections can help maintain proper function.
